The Rise of Progressive Web Applications in Gaming

PWAs are web-based applications engineered with modern web technologies such as service workers, manifests, and responsive design, allowing users to add them to their device’s home screen and enjoy an app-like experience. Unlike native apps, PWAs eliminate the friction of app store downloads and updates, enabling instant access to content. This shift is particularly impactful in the gaming sector, where quick launches and cross-platform play are highly valued.

Feature Native Apps Progressive Web Apps
Installation Process Download via App Store Click “Add to Home Screen”
Update Mechanism Manual or automatic through store updates Automatic through web server
Device Compatibility Platform-specific Cross-platform via browser
